While there isn't anything in particular that Disney provides above and beyond the magic of Disneyland, I have a couple of suggestions on how you could make it a special celebration for her. I recommend
making an Advanced Dining Reservation for dinner for one of the evenings during the visit. You could also
order a Mickey Mouse Celebration Cake at select dining locations. During her visit, she could also pick up a complimentary "I'm Celebrating" button. The button can be found inside City Hall on
Main Street, U.S.A. in
Disneyland Park, or at Guest Services in
Disney California Adventure Park.
